The characteristics of your clay soils present homeowners with troubles the didn't assume when paying for their houses. Clay soils will broaden in volume when they are saturated with drinking water. Conversely, clay soils will shrink significantly in volume during dry, very hot temperature after they get rid of big quantities of water and humidity. This swelling and shrinking of your clay soils can and may crack concrete slabs in a couple of limited decades. The exact same land that produced the realm perfect for farming can be a supply of headache For lots of homeowners. The highly expansive clay soils have resulted in the superior charge of foundation concerns in the area, and pilings used in the repair procedure often realize a depth of 20-thirty′.

The history superior temperature was 109°File in September 2001. The particularly incredibly hot temperature will dehydrate the soil and any time a summer months thunderstorm arrives the soil is rapidly rehydrated. The dehydration of the soil has shrunk the soil and also the rapid hydration has expanded the soil. This process, recurring numerous times a 12 months, can inflict remarkable hurt on a home’s foundation. And when There is certainly an prolonged duration of drought, the soil beneath houses and structures will shrink drastically. When this transpires the clay soil will virtually pull away from a part of The underside from the concrete slab, making a void. When this void results in being as well massive, this are with the slab foundation actually cracks and “falls” until eventually it reaches a little something to aid it – the shrunken soil. This is referred to as settlement.
